On our second day in Pokhara, we went on a mission to find the best authentic Nepali food – and no, we weren’t looking for Dal Bhat. After days of trekking in the Annapurna region, we had plenty of it. Instead, we were craving something different – something that truly hits the spot after a long hike.

That’s when we stumbled upon a small place called Sabina’s Momos, a tiny local eatery hidden away from the tourist traps. As you can imagine, they specialize in one thing: Momos – the most beloved dumplings in Nepal.

Momos are traditional Nepalese dumplings, typically steamed and filled with either minced meat or vegetables. They’re found all over the country, but trust me: the best Momos in Pokhara are served right here. The restaurant is small, and yes, you’ll have to wait – but that’s a good sign. Everything is made fresh and by hand. The flavors are bold, comforting, and truly unforgettable.

Whether you’re into juicy meat-filled Momos or delicious vegetarian ones, Sabina’s has both. And for just a few rupees, you’ll walk away full and happy.

If you’re looking for authentic Nepali street food in Pokhara and want to eat like the locals do, skip the backpacker cafés and head to Sabina’s.
